About The Role

We are looking for a strong bookkeeper and office operations professional who can help improve the company, not just enter numbers. This role is ideal for someone who is QuickBooks-certified, highly organized, detail-oriented, and comfortable working inside a fast-moving sod, stone, and landscape supply business. This is not a basic front desk or receptionist position. We need someone who can take ownership of the books, improve office systems, help clean up processes, and give management better visibility into the financial health of the company.

What This Person Will Do

  • Manage day-to-day bookkeeping in QuickBooks, including invoices, sales receipts, payments, deposits, bills, vendor records, reconciliations, and customer balances.
  • Help ensure the company's financial records are accurate, current, and useful for decision-making.
  • Support the office by improving order flow, organizing customer and vendor information, helping with quotes and invoices, and ensuring clear communication between the office, yard, drivers, sales, and management.
  • Spot problems, recommend better processes, and help the business operate with more structure and accountability.

Customer And Office Support

  • Answer phones, assist walk-in customers, help with basic questions about sod, stone, materials, pickup, delivery, quotes, and orders.
  • Maintain customer information accurately.
  • Improve communication between the office, yard, drivers, sales, and management to prevent order and payment issues.
